Latest Patents
Weinschenk's latest patents include a computer system featuring a monitor with a detachable module. This innovative design allows the monitor to be transformed into a specific type of digital computer system by attaching a personality module to its rear. The module contains one or more circuit cards that impart the desired personality to the system. The monitor is equipped with an internal power supply that provides power to the module. Additionally, mating video and power connectors are included at the interface surfaces of the monitor and module, facilitating the conveyance of video signals and power. The design incorporates apertures and rotary latches that ensure a secure and efficient connection between the monitor and the module.
